After the Cityscape construction (which is still there!), Brussels has a second Arne Quinze masterpiece.  On Sunday November 16, ‘The Sequence’ was officialy inaugurated.
The giant wooden structure connects the House of Flemish Representatives with the Flemish Parliament.  It will stay there for at least 5 years.

Aston Martin released a bit more information on their supercar, the One-77.
The engine will be a heavily-revised version of the DBS’s six-litre V12, bored out to seven litres and developing something around 700bhp – a jump of nearly 200bhp over the not-at-all-slow DBS.
